Recap Quick Hits
-
With this win, the Atlanta Hawks have a 20-3 record at home this season. The Minnesota Timberwolves are 4-18 while on the road this season.
-
Atlanta has a streak of 16 straight up wins. The Hawks have won 10 of their last 10 games.
-
Minnesota has a streak of 4 straight up losses. The Timberwolves have won 2 of their last 10 games.
-
Paul Millsap played 32:32 minutes and scored 20 points. He shot 66.7% from the field and has averaged 18 points over the last five games.
-
Thaddeus Young played 42:31 minutes and scored 26 points. He shot 64.7% from the field and has averaged 19 points over the last five games.
-
Following this game the Atlanta Hawks average 103.4 points per game and hold opponents to 96.2 points per game. The Minnesota Timberwolves average 97.6 points per game and hold opponents to 107.5 points per game.
